While sanding specific locations of the Sprinter van, we finished up coming down to bare steel in order to remove deep rust. In locations that had actually been pitted, it was hard to make sure we might get to every nook-and-cranny with sandpaper, so we did the ideal we could and afterwards we sprayed Valspar Anti-Rust Armor Valspar Anti-Rust Armor Spray.
We made a decision to take this additional action just in case we really did not obtain 100% of the rust in hard to get to areas. We additionally splashed this on all of the joints.
We likewise picked this specific primer because it can adhere to shiny solutions, meaning we didn't need to sand any kind of more than we already had. Outfitted with simply a paint brush and paint roller, priming was a fast and basic process.
We began with one can of Rustoleum Undercoating however, we quickly discovered that this brand name was as well slim and really did not spray quite possibly. We switched over to the Dupli-Color Rubberized Undercoat and located it to be far better high quality for our functions - Anaheim Sprinter Repair Shop. It took us regarding 13 spray containers to totally cover the walls, floor, and ceiling
The spray undercoat appeared to function well other than that a few days later on, it was still coming off on our footwear when we strolled across it. Ideally, we would certainly have prepared to take down the framework and sub-floor earlier so that we would not be walking on the undercoat layer; but, as a result of our timetable, we really did not have that alternative.

Corrosion is a result of metal that includes traces of being revealed to. If you live in a wet location, your automobile will certainly be vulnerable to rust quicker.
Whether the salt is utilized to get rid of and from automobiles throughout winter months or you live near salted coastline breezes, exposing your vehicle's body to salt can make the steel prone to rusting. As the salt locates its way into small edges of your Sprinter, it might accumulate and trigger rusting itself.
Keeping your cars and truck and are the very best methods to prevent corrosion on your car. Parking your Sprinter in a garage or covered location are fantastic ways to stay clear of rust troubles.
